For big items I would highly recommend using the border shipping companies if you are able/willing to drive to the border to pick stuff up. I take advantage of the 'free shipping in the US' or much lower shipping rates withing the continental US. A transmission cost me $300 to ship to the border or it would have been $700 to ship to Calgary.

Also, have a look at factorychryslerparts.com they have some of the best prices I've found online for new parts.

I use At The Border Storage in Sweet Grass, Montana. You just use their address as your shipping address. It arrives, they store it for up to 6(?) months and there's a storage fee based on dimension, duration, and I call it the pain-in-the-ass fee. Most packages cost $5 each and bigger ones can be from $10-100 if it's on a pallet or extremely oversized.

You cross the border, pay and pick up your stuff, declare it when coming back across the border so you only pay 5% GST and you're on your way. To simplify the process I always bring down a sheet with tracking numbers, and pre-shipping costs as the GST doesn't include shipping. Always bring receipts with you for the border guards to look at if they need to.

I like ATBS because they're nicer, keep their place better organized than the others, they're open all week plus the 1st saturday of the month, and I've never had an issue with them. I've moved $25K of parts through them including my fiberglass tonneau cover, transmission and engine, and all my other '09 parts. I average a savings of $600-1K on shipping each trip including the 1.5 tanks of fuel to get down and back; I just do it on one of my days off.
